  1. 7 Oral question Oral Question: BYD Vehicles and Second Round Proceedings 4 speeches
    • The Hon. (Dr.) Anil Jayantha JJB

      AI summary On behalf of the Minister of Finance, Planning and Economic Development, Dr. Anil Jayantha provided figures on BYD vehicle imports, stating that 9,100 had been imported and 8,190 released by Customs as at 23 November 2025. He declined to table engine-capacity-wise details because the matter is subject to ongoing litigation, and outlined the applicable Customs duty rates for electric vehicles by kilowatt category under the 2025 National Imports Tariff Guide.

    • The Hon. Chamara Sampath Dasanayake NDF

      AI summary Chamara Sampath Dasanayake said he was satisfied with the answer but urged Parliament to focus on the ongoing disaster situation in Badulla District, where he said 18 deaths had occurred and further heavy rainfall was forecast. He reported that several roads, including in Lunugala, Passara, Mätigahathenna and Akeeriya, were impassable and requested the Leader of the House to mobilize dozers and private vehicles for urgent relief operations.

    • The Hon. Bimal Rathnayake JJB

      AI summary The Hon. Bimal Rathnayake informed Parliament that the President was in Committee Room No. 16 and had invited all Government and Opposition MPs from disaster-affected districts for a discussion. He noted that the Chief Opposition Organizer had been informed and asked Hon. V.S. Radhakrishnan also to attend.
